MiRLog and dbmiR: prioritization and functional annotation tools to study human microRNA sequence variants

Description

dbmiR is a comprehensive database for functional annotation of miRNA SNVs (Single Nucleotide Variants). It includes a precompiled list of all possible miRNA allelic SNVs, providing their biological annotations at nucleotide and miRNA levels. In dbmiR we also integrated MiRLog, a new meta-predictor we implemented to predict the functional effect of miRNA SNVs.

dbmiR can be used only for non-commercial purposes because of the licenses associated with some of the included tools and databases.
